Product Description
3-Hydroxycoumarin, with CAS No 939-19-5, is a white powder with a melting point ranging from 151C to 155C. It has a molecular weight of 162.14 g/mol and a molecular formula of C9H6O3. This compound is widely used in various industries due to its unique properties and versatile applications.
